I have the article and, it's more to do with mpg on soft cam setting at crusing mode.
"I pretty much covered all the mapping then did a power run with the cam on the soft setting.
The run was then repeated on the power setting and the two power curves(power and economy) compared.
I was quite happy with the results but then I switched to the economy map for some light throttle and cruise tweaking of the mixture.
I usually do one map for full power and then set up another map for road driving where I weaken out the mixture a little at 50/60/70 mph in top gear.
Just out of curiosity I decided to see what the cam was doing on part throttle as opposed to full throttle power runs.
The result was very interesting.
For power the map needed to switch at about 2500rpm but on half throttle at 3500rpm it needed to stay on the soft cam timing.
The actual power differenc eon 40% throttle was the same with the cam switched either way, but the fuel consumption changed drastically.
On the power cam timing I was using twice the fuel of the softer setting, to get the same AFR.
I seldom theorise because I prefer to measure things, but in this instance I think the fuel on the power cam timing setting was going straight through the engine and out the exhaust.
Therefore you had to put a lot more fuel into the engine to run the same mixture as you had on the softer cam setting.
I set the car up to run soft cam timing up tp 2500rpm but then only only to switch after 50% throttle.
It's in the MAY edition of PPC
